CHROMA

saturation, chroma, intensity, vividness

(noun) chromatic purity: freedom from dilution with white and hence vivid in hue

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Noun

chroma (countable and uncountable, plural chromas)

The colorfulness relative to the brightness of a similarly illuminated area

The aspect of a colour's hue that depends on the amount of white or black in it; saturation

(music) A note in a chromatic scale
